The method comprises the following steps: the electronic equipment acquires a to-be-edited speech segment input by a user and displays the to-be-edited speech segment in a speech segment editor displayed on display equipment of the electronic equipment. The electronic equipment receives a first modification instruction submitted by a user, modifies the language segment to be edited according to the first modification instruction, and forms a modified language segment. Wherein the modifying includes inserting the first tag, modifying the first tag, and deleting the first tag. And the electronic equipment saves the modified speech segment after the user finishes modification. The method improves the extraction efficiency of the key information and avoids the key information from being missed and missed in the extraction process.)

1. An AI-based corpus editing method, the method comprising:

s1, obtaining a to-be-edited corpus, wherein the to-be-edited corpus comprises a first label, and the first label comprises a label number and keyword information;

s2, displaying the language segment to be edited and receiving a first modification instruction acting on the language segment to be edited;

s3, modifying the first label in the language segment to be edited according to the first modification instruction to form an edited language segment, and storing the edited language segment.

2. The method according to claim 1, wherein the S3 includes:

s31, generating a tool field list according to the first label, wherein the tool field list comprises a label number and keyword information corresponding to the first label in the to-be-edited corpus;

s32, responding to the first modification instruction, and displaying a popup window which is used for accommodating the tool field list;

s33, modifying the first label in the to-be-edited corpus according to a selection instruction, wherein the selection instruction comprises information in the tool field list selected by the user.

3. The method of claim 2, wherein the first modification instruction is triggered when a user clicks on the first tab,

the first modification instruction is triggered when a user inputs a preset symbol.

4. The method according to claim 1, wherein the S3 further comprises:

s34, generating a first text according to the edited phrase segment, wherein a first label in the first text is displayed as a label number of the first label;

s35, generating a second text according to the edited language segment, wherein the second text comprises the keyword information of the first label;

and S36, saving the first text and the second text.

5. The method according to claim 1, wherein the to-be-edited corpus further includes a second tag, and the second tag is a content of the to-be-edited corpus other than the first tag, and the method further includes:

s4, receiving a second modification instruction, and modifying the to-be-edited corpus according to the second modification instruction to form an edited corpus, wherein the second modification instruction is used for indicating to modify a second tag in the to-be-edited corpus.

6. The method of any of claims 1-5, wherein the tag number of the first tag is negative and the tag number is incremented negatively.

7. The method according to any one of claims 1 to 5, wherein the S2 includes:

and displaying a highlighting identifier in the to-be-edited corpus, wherein the highlighting identifier is used for highlighting the first label.

8. An AI-based corpus editing apparatus, characterized in that the apparatus comprises:

the system comprises an acquisition module, a processing module and a display module, wherein the acquisition module is used for acquiring a language segment to be edited, the language segment to be edited comprises a first label, and the first label comprises a label number and keyword information;

the display module is used for displaying the language segment to be edited and receiving a first modification instruction acting on the language segment to be edited;

and the processing module is used for modifying the first label in the language segment to be edited according to the first modification instruction so as to form an edited language segment and storing the edited language segment.

9. An electronic device, characterized in that the electronic device comprises: a memory, a processor, a display;

the display is used for displaying the language segments to be edited;

a memory; executable instructions for storing first content, second content, and the processor;

a processor for implementing the AI-based corpus editing method according to any one of claims 1 to 7, according to executable instructions stored in the memory.

10. A computer-readable storage medium having stored thereon computer-executable instructions for implementing the AI-based corpus editing method according to any one of claims 1 to 7 when executed by a processor.
